William was born on April 14, 1922 in Johnston City, IL, the son of John and Edith Rodden Cusson. He married Leota Kelly in Peoria on April 25, 1944.
He is survived by his wife of seventy- years; his children, Joyce (Glen) Hein of Tolland, CT, Carol (Jeff) Stout of Pekin, and Constance McAvoy of Creve Coeur; ten grandchildren, sixteen great-grandchildren, and one great-great-granddaughter.
William was preceded in death by his parents, one brother, and two sisters.
He worked at Caterpillar for forty years, including seven years in Glasgow, Scotland.
William was a Navy Veteran serving in the Pacific Theatre in World War II.
He loved to travel with his wife. He was an avid hunter and fisherman.
